What Is Alyogyne Blue Heeler?

Alyogyne Blue Heeler is a selected cultivar of Alyogyne huegelii, an Australian native flowering shrub known for its showy purple-blue blooms, compact growth, and adaptability to dry climates. It belongs to the family Malvaceae, the same botanical family as hibiscus, cotton, and hollyhocks. Alyogyne belongs to the Malvaceae family, which includes well-known flowering plants such as hibiscus and cotton.
Native to Western Australia, Alyogyne huegelii naturally grows in sandy soils, open woodlands, and semi-arid regions where rainfall can be limited. Plant breeders selected the Blue Heeler cultivar for its improved garden performance, dense growth habit, and prolific flowering compared with many naturally occurring forms.
Because of its ornamental value, it has become one of the most popular cultivars of alyogyne native hibiscus available for Australian gardens. It combines the beauty of large hibiscus-like flowers with the resilience expected from a native Australian hibiscus.
Unlike tropical hibiscus species, which often require warm, humid environments and regular watering, Alyogyne Blue Heeler thrives in full sun, tolerates extended dry periods, and performs exceptionally well in Mediterranean and temperate Australian climates.

Why Is It Called a Blue Hibiscus?
Alyogyne Blue Heeler is commonly called a blue hibiscus because its flowers resemble tropical hibiscus blooms while displaying rich blue-purple colouring that is uncommon among flowering shrubs.
The common name can be slightly misleading because the plant is not a true member of the Hibiscus genus. Instead, it belongs to the Australian genus Alyogyne, which evolved separately but shares many floral characteristics due to its relationship within the Malvaceae family.
Its flowers typically appear in shades ranging from:
- Deep violet
- Purple-blue
- Lavender-purple
- Rich bluish violet
Rather than producing a true sky-blue flower, the blooms are generally best described as purple-blue, with colour intensity influenced by sunlight, soil conditions, and plant maturity.

Each flower typically measures between 7 and 10 cm across, with delicate, silky petals surrounding a prominent central column characteristic of members of the Malvaceae family. Individual flowers last only a day or two, but the shrub continuously produces fresh blooms over an extended flowering season, creating a consistently colourful display.

Alyogyne Blue Heeler Height and Mature Size
Alyogyne Blue Heeler typically reaches 1.5–2 metres in both height and width, forming a naturally rounded, compact shrub suitable for a wide range of garden settings.
Its moderate size makes it an excellent choice for suburban gardens where space may be limited while still providing a substantial flowering display.
Typical mature dimensions include:
| Growth Characteristic | Average Size |
| Height | 1.5–2 metres |
| Width | 1.5–2 metres |
| Growth habit | Dense, rounded shrub |
The exact Alyogyne Blue Heeler height depends on several environmental factors, including:
- Climate
- Soil quality
- Available sunlight
- Water availability
- Pruning frequency
Plants grown in rich, well-drained soils with consistent sunlight generally become fuller and flower more heavily than those grown in shaded or poorly drained sites.
Garden vs Container Growth
When planted directly in the ground, Blue Heeler develops its natural rounded form and reaches its maximum mature size more quickly.
In large containers, growth remains somewhat restricted, often reaching around 1–1.5 metres tall. This smaller size makes container-grown plants suitable for patios, courtyards, and sunny balconies.
Although some gardeners refer to mature specimens as a native hibiscus tree, Blue Heeler is botanically classified as a shrub rather than a tree. However, selective pruning can create a small tree-like appearance with a clear central stem, similar to other native hibiscus tree Australia landscape specimens.
Regular light pruning after flowering helps maintain a compact habit, encourages branching, and promotes greater flower production during the following season.

Best Light Conditions
Full sun is the ideal growing position for Alyogyne Blue Heeler because it promotes compact growth and maximum flower production.
The shrub performs best with at least six hours of direct sunlight each day. Bright conditions encourage more flower buds, stronger stems, and healthier evergreen foliage.
Light requirements
| Light Condition | Plant Performance |
| Full sun (6–8+ hours) | Excellent flowering and compact growth |
| Partial shade (3–5 hours) | Moderate flowering with slightly leggier growth |
| Heavy shade | Poor flowering and weak, elongated stems |
Plants grown in excessive shade often produce fewer flowers as they direct energy toward stem growth in search of more light.
For the most colourful display, choose an open location that receives morning and afternoon sunshine. In Australia’s hottest inland regions, light afternoon shade can help reduce heat stress during prolonged summer heatwaves, although full sun remains the preferred position.

Soil Requirements
Well-drained soil is essential for healthy Alyogyne Blue Heeler growth because the roots are highly sensitive to prolonged waterlogging.
Like many Australian native plants, Alyogyne huegelii naturally grows in sandy and gravelly soils that drain quickly after rainfall.
Ideal soil characteristics
- Sandy or sandy-loam soil
- Free-draining structure
- Moderate organic matter
- Slightly acidic to neutral pH (approximately 6.0–7.5)
- Good air circulation around the root zone
Heavy clay soils can be improved before planting by incorporating:
- Coarse sand
- Fine gravel
- Compost
- Well-aged organic matter
Raised garden beds are another excellent option where natural drainage is poor.
Soil suitability table
| Soil Type | Suitability |
| Sandy | Excellent |
| Sandy loam | Excellent |
| Loam | Very good |
| Clay loam (improved) | Acceptable |
| Heavy clay | Poor unless drainage is improved |
Avoid planting in low-lying areas where water collects after rain, as saturated soil significantly increases the risk of root diseases.
Watering Requirements
Alyogyne Blue Heeler needs regular watering while establishing but becomes highly drought tolerant once mature.
The watering schedule changes considerably as the shrub develops.
Newly planted shrubs
During the first 6–12 months:
- Water deeply once or twice each week.
- Allow the top layer of soil to dry slightly between waterings.
- Adjust watering frequency during periods of extreme heat.
Deep watering encourages roots to grow downward, making the plant more resilient during dry weather.
Established plants
After establishment:
- Water only during extended dry periods.
- Deep watering every two to three weeks is often sufficient in many regions.
- Reduce irrigation during cooler months when growth naturally slows.
One of the greatest strengths of Alyogyne Blue Heeler is its ability to continue flowering despite relatively dry conditions.
However, drought tolerance does not mean the plant should never be watered. Long periods of extreme drought may reduce flowering, although established shrubs generally recover quickly after rainfall or irrigation.
Practical watering guide
| Plant Age | Watering Frequency |
| Newly planted | 1–2 times weekly |
| Establishing (3–12 months) | Weekly as needed |
| Mature plants | Every 2–3 weeks during prolonged dry weather |
| Winter | Minimal supplemental watering |
In our experience growing Australian native shrubs, overwatering causes far more problems than underwatering. Water deeply but infrequently rather than applying small amounts every day.
Fertilising and Pruning
Light fertilising and regular pruning help Alyogyne Blue Heeler maintain healthy growth, abundant flowers, and a naturally compact shape.
Unlike heavy-feeding exotic ornamentals, this Australian native shrub generally requires only modest nutrition.
Fertilising
Apply a slow-release fertiliser suitable for flowering Australian native plants:
- In early spring before active growth begins.
- Optionally again in early summer if flowering slows.
- Follow manufacturer application rates carefully.
Avoid excessive nitrogen fertilisers, which encourage leafy growth at the expense of flowers.
A balanced fertiliser containing moderate phosphorus and potassium supports healthy root development and sustained blooming.
Pruning
Light pruning is one of the most effective ways to improve flowering.
Prune:
- Immediately after a major flowering flush.
- Remove dead, damaged, or crossing branches.
- Lightly trim stem tips to encourage branching.
- Shape the shrub while maintaining its natural rounded form.
Avoid removing large amounts of old wood, as heavy pruning can temporarily reduce flowering while the plant regrows.
Benefits of regular pruning
- Encourages bushier growth.
- Produces more flowering stems.
- Improves airflow through the canopy.
- Removes weak or damaged branches.
- Maintains a tidy appearance.

Climate and Hardiness
Alyogyne Blue Heeler is well suited to most temperate, Mediterranean, and semi-arid Australian climates, where warm temperatures and sunny conditions encourage vigorous growth.
Its natural adaptation to Western Australian environments makes it particularly resilient during hot, dry summers.
Ideal climate conditions
- Warm temperate climates
- Mediterranean climates
- Semi-arid regions
- Coastal districts with well-drained soils
- Low-humidity inland areas
The shrub tolerates high summer temperatures remarkably well once established.
Coastal performance
Blue Heeler performs successfully in many coastal gardens because it tolerates:
- Salt-laden air
- Wind exposure
- Sandy soils
Shelter from extremely strong coastal winds can help preserve flowers during stormy weather.
Frost tolerance
Although reasonably hardy, Alyogyne Blue Heeler has only moderate frost resistance.
It tolerates:
- Occasional light frosts
- Brief cold spells
Young plants are more vulnerable than mature specimens.
In colder inland regions:
- Apply organic mulch around the root zone.
- Protect young shrubs with frost cloth during severe frosts.
- Avoid planting in frost pockets where cold air settles.

Common Alyogyne Blue Heeler Problems and How to Fix Them

Most Alyogyne Blue Heeler problems result from incorrect growing conditions rather than serious diseases. Poor drainage, excessive watering, frost, and insufficient sunlight account for the majority of plant health issues.
Fortunately, most problems can be corrected early with simple adjustments to watering, pruning, or planting conditions.
Yellow Leaves
Why it happens
Yellowing foliage is commonly caused by:
- Overwatering
- Poor drainage
- Root stress
- Temporary nutrient deficiencies
- Waterlogged soil
How to fix it
- Reduce watering frequency.
- Improve soil drainage.
- Remove standing water around the plant.
- Apply a balanced slow-release fertiliser if nutrient deficiency is suspected.
Prevention
Always allow the soil surface to dry slightly before watering again.
Poor Flowering
Why it happens
Limited flowering usually results from:
- Too much shade
- Excess nitrogen fertiliser
- Heavy pruning at the wrong time
- Immature plants
- Prolonged drought
How to fix it
- Move container plants into full sun.
- Reduce nitrogen-rich fertilisers.
- Prune immediately after flowering rather than before bud formation.
- Water deeply during extended dry periods.
Healthy plants receiving sufficient sunlight usually produce flowers for many months.
Root Rot
Why it happens
Root rot is one of the most serious Alyogyne Blue Heeler problems.
It develops when roots remain saturated for prolonged periods, allowing soil-borne fungi to attack the root system.
Symptoms include:
- Yellow leaves
- Wilting despite moist soil
- Blackened roots
- Gradual dieback
How to fix it
- Improve drainage immediately.
- Remove severely affected roots where possible.
- Reduce watering.
- Replant into raised beds if necessary.
Prevention remains far easier than treatment.
Overwatering
Why it happens
Frequent shallow watering deprives roots of oxygen and weakens the entire plant.
Signs
- Soft stems
- Yellow foliage
- Slow growth
- Leaf drop
- Root disease
Solution
Allow soil to dry between watering sessions and irrigate deeply but less frequently.
Frost Damage
Why it happens
Young shoots may suffer damage after heavy or prolonged frosts.
Symptoms include:
- Blackened leaves
- Wilted new growth
- Stem dieback
How to fix it
Wait until frost danger has passed before pruning damaged growth.
New shoots often emerge naturally during spring.
Pest Attacks
Although generally pest resistant, Alyogyne Blue Heeler may occasionally attract:
- Aphids
- Whiteflies
- Scale insects
- Caterpillars
Management
- Inspect new growth regularly.
- Wash insects off using water where practical.
- Encourage beneficial insects such as ladybirds.
- Remove heavily infested shoots if necessary.
Chemical treatments are rarely required for healthy, established plants.
Leggy Growth
Why it happens
Long, sparse stems usually indicate:
- Insufficient sunlight
- Lack of pruning
- Overcrowding
- Excess nitrogen
How to fix it
- Move container plants into brighter conditions.
- Lightly prune after flowering.
- Improve airflow around the shrub.
- Avoid excessive fertiliser applications.
Bushier plants naturally produce significantly more flowers.

Alyogyne Blue Heeler vs Alyogyne West Coast Gem
Alyogyne Blue Heeler and Alyogyne West Coast Gem are closely related cultivars, but they differ in flower colour intensity, growth habit, and ideal landscape use.
Alyogyne West Coast Gem, sometimes sold as Alyogyne huegelii West Coast Gem or simply West Coast Gem, is another highly regarded Australian native shrub selected for its spectacular flowering display.
Flower Colour
The most noticeable difference is the flower colour.
- Blue Heeler produces vibrant purple-blue to bluish-violet flowers.
- West Coast Gem generally produces deeper violet to rich purple flowers that often appear darker in strong sunlight.
Although both shrubs are frequently marketed as blue hibiscus, flower colour can vary slightly depending on climate, soil conditions, and plant maturity.
Growth Habit
Blue Heeler naturally develops a compact, rounded form, making it easier to maintain in smaller gardens.
West Coast Gem generally becomes:
- Slightly larger
- More vigorous
- Broader in spread
With regular pruning, both cultivars maintain an attractive, bushy appearance.
Landscape Uses
Blue Heeler is especially suitable for:
- Small residential gardens
- Courtyards
- Large decorative containers
- Feature planting
- Informal low hedges
West Coast Gem is often preferred for:
- Larger native gardens
- Mixed shrub borders
- Screening
- Feature mass plantings

Alyogyne Blue Heeler vs Alyogyne Huegelii
The main difference is that Alyogyne huegelii is the naturally occurring species, while Blue Heeler is a selected cultivar bred for improved ornamental performance.
Alyogyne huegelii occurs naturally across parts of Western Australia and displays greater variation than cultivated selections.
Species vs Cultivar
Alyogyne huegelii includes naturally occurring plants that vary in:
- Flower colour
- Plant size
- Branching habit
- Flowering intensity
Blue Heeler has been selected because it consistently offers:
- Compact growth
- Reliable flowering
- Dense branching
- Uniform appearance
These qualities make it more predictable for landscape design.
Flower Colour
Natural populations of Alyogyne huegelii produce flowers ranging from:
- Purple
- Blue-purple
- Mauve
- Occasionally white
Gardeners may also encounter:
- Alyogyne huegelii blue hibiscus
- Alyogyne huegelii white
The white-flowering forms provide an attractive alternative for native gardens with lighter planting schemes, while Blue Heeler remains one of the most colourful cultivated selections.
Garden Performance
Compared with wild forms, Blue Heeler generally provides:
- Longer flowering periods
- More uniform shape
- Better suitability for suburban gardens
- Easier maintenance

Is Alyogyne Blue Heeler a true hibiscus?
No. Alyogyne Blue Heeler is not a true Hibiscus. It belongs to the closely related Australian genus Alyogyne within the Malvaceae family. Although its flowers resemble tropical hibiscus, it is a distinct native genus adapted to Australia’s dry climates.
How tall does Alyogyne Blue Heeler grow?
Most mature plants reach 1.5–2 metres in height and width. Regular light pruning helps maintain a compact, rounded shape, while container-grown specimens usually remain slightly smaller.
How often does Alyogyne Blue Heeler flower?
Alyogyne Blue Heeler flowers mainly from spring through autumn, with intermittent blooming possible during winter in frost-free regions. Individual flowers are short-lived, but the shrub continuously produces new blooms over many months.
Is Alyogyne Blue Heeler drought tolerant?
Yes. Once established, Alyogyne Blue Heeler is highly drought tolerant. It performs well with occasional deep watering during prolonged dry periods, making it an excellent choice for water-wise Australian gardens.
Can Alyogyne Blue Heeler grow in pots?
Yes. It grows successfully in large containers provided they have excellent drainage. Use a quality free-draining potting mix, position the container in full sun, and water when the top layer of potting mix begins to dry.
What causes Alyogyne Blue Heeler leaves to turn yellow?
Yellow leaves are most commonly caused by overwatering or poor soil drainage. Other possible causes include temporary nutrient deficiencies, root stress, or prolonged waterlogging. Improving drainage and adjusting watering practices usually resolves the issue.
What is the difference between Alyogyne Blue Heeler and West Coast Gem?
Blue Heeler is generally more compact and produces bright purple-blue flowers, making it ideal for smaller gardens and containers. West Coast Gem typically grows larger and bears deeper violet-purple flowers, making it better suited to larger landscapes and informal screening.
Is Alyogyne Blue Heeler suitable for coastal gardens?
Yes. Alyogyne Blue Heeler performs well in many coastal locations because it tolerates sandy soils, salt-laden air, and windy conditions. Planting in a sunny position with well-drained soil helps ensure healthy growth and reliable flowering.
